(Fmoc-Tyr(PO3(2-(methyldiphenylsilyl)ethyl)2)-OH)

Base Information Edit
  • Chemical Name:(Fmoc-Tyr(PO3(2-(methyldiphenylsilyl)ethyl)2)-OH)
  • CAS No.:158817-11-9
  • Molecular Formula:C54H54NO8PSi2
  • Molecular Weight:932.169
  • Hs Code.:
  • DSSTox Substance ID:DTXSID30435200
  • Nikkaji Number:J636.749F
  • Wikidata:Q72479088
  • Mol file:158817-11-9.mol
(Fmoc-Tyr(PO3(2-(methyldiphenylsilyl)ethyl)2)-OH)

Synonyms:158817-11-9;(Fmoc-Tyr(PO3(2-(methyldiphenylsilyl)ethyl)2)-OH);Fmoc-Tyr(PO3(MDPSE)2)-OH;(2S)-3-[4-[bis[2-[methyl(diphenyl)silyl]ethoxy]phosphoryloxy]phenyl]-2-(9H-fluoren-9-ylmethoxycarbonylamino)propanoic acid;L-Tyrosine, O-[bis[2-(methyldiphenylsilyl)ethoxy]phosphinyl]-N-[(9H-fluoren-9-ylmethoxy)carbonyl]-;Fmc-Tyr(Po(Mdpse))-OH;DTXSID30435200;ULCVFQDEKLBKAQ-MPLRIKRWSA-N;MFCD00798641;J-009533;L-Tyrosine,O-[bis[2-(methyldiphenylsilyl)ethoxy]phosphinyl]-N-[(9H-fluoren-9-ylmethoxy)carbonyl]-;N-(9H-Fluoren-9-ylmethoxycarbonyl)-O-[bis[2-(methyldiphenylsilyl)ethoxy]phosphinyl]-L-tyrosine

Chemical Property of (Fmoc-Tyr(PO3(2-(methyldiphenylsilyl)ethyl)2)-OH) Edit
Chemical Property:
  • PSA:130.20000 
  • Density:1.26 
  • LogP:9.91800 
  • Storage Temp.:-15°C 
  • Hydrogen Bond Donor Count:2
  • Hydrogen Bond Acceptor Count:8
  • Rotatable Bond Count:21
  • Exact Mass:931.31255775
  • Heavy Atom Count:66
  • Complexity:1440

synthetic route:
Guidance literature:
Multi-step reaction with 5 steps
1: 1.) LDA / 1.) THF, -78 deg C, 1 h, 2.) r.t., overnight
2: LiAlH4 / diethyl ether / 1.) r.t., 1 h, 2.) reflux, 2 h
3: 90 percent / Et3N / diethyl ether / Ambient temperature
4: tertrazole / tetrahydrofuran / 2 h / Ambient temperature
5: 1.) tert-BuOOH, 2.) 5percent aq. KHSO4 / 1.) THF, 0 deg C, 3 h, 2.) EtOAc
With 1H-tetrazole; tert.-butylhydroperoxide; potassium hydrogensulfate; lithium aluminium tetrahydride; triethylamine; lithium diisopropyl amide; In tetrahydrofuran; diethyl ether;
DOI:10.1021/jo00101a029
Guidance literature:
Multi-step reaction with 4 steps
1: 73.4 percent / 10percent aq. NaHCO3 / acetone / 20 h / Ambient temperature
2: NMM / tetrahydrofuran / 0.25 h / Ambient temperature
3: tertrazole / tetrahydrofuran / 2 h / Ambient temperature
4: 1.) tert-BuOOH, 2.) 5percent aq. KHSO4 / 1.) THF, 0 deg C, 3 h, 2.) EtOAc
With 4-methyl-morpholine; 1H-tetrazole; tert.-butylhydroperoxide; potassium hydrogensulfate; sodium hydrogencarbonate; In tetrahydrofuran; acetone;
DOI:10.1021/jo00101a029
Guidance literature:
Multi-step reaction with 3 steps
1: NMM / tetrahydrofuran / 0.25 h / Ambient temperature
2: tertrazole / tetrahydrofuran / 2 h / Ambient temperature
3: 1.) tert-BuOOH, 2.) 5percent aq. KHSO4 / 1.) THF, 0 deg C, 3 h, 2.) EtOAc
With 4-methyl-morpholine; 1H-tetrazole; tert.-butylhydroperoxide; potassium hydrogensulfate; In tetrahydrofuran;
DOI:10.1021/jo00101a029
